Why Choose an American Fridge Freezer?
The primary appeal rests in capacity. While a basic high fridge freezer may offer 300 to 350 litres of combined area, American designs often surpass 600 litres. This makes them ideal for large homes or those who choose "huge shop" weekly regimens. Beyond size, these systems frequently feature [Integrated American Fridge Freezer](https://americanfridgefreezers08342.is-blog.com/47446982/how-to-create-an-awesome-instagram-video-about-american-fridge-freezer-reviews) water and ice dispensers, sophisticated humidity controls, and independent cooling systems for the fridge and freezer sections.
Secret Considerations Before Purchasing
Before purchasing a system that can weigh upwards of 120kg, several factors must be evaluated:
Dimensions and Clearance: These systems are deep. One need to determine not simply the last area, however the doorways and hallways through which the appliance need to pass during shipment.Plumbed vs. Non-Plumbed: Plumbed models use a continuous supply of ice and filtered water but need a connection to the mains water system. Non-plumbed models use a manual internal tank.Energy Efficiency: With increasing energy costs in the UK, trying to find a design with a high rating on the brand-new A-G scale is essential. Best Overall: Samsung RS68A8840B1
The Samsung RS68 series is regularly cited as the gold standard for American fridge freezers in the UK. It makes use of "SpaceMax" technology, which includes thinner walls with high-efficiency insulation, enabling for more internal storage without increasing the external footprint.

Key Features:
Twin Cooling Plus: Uses two different evaporators so that air does not travel in between the fridge and freezer. This avoids smells from mixing and keeps food better for longer.Smart Conversion: This allows the user to transform the freezer into a fridge if extra chilled area is required for a party or seasonal event.Accurate Cooling: Minimises temperature level variations to maintain the texture and flavour of fresh produce.2. Best for High-Tech Features: LG InstaView GSJV91
LG has innovated the "knock-twice" function. The InstaView door features a glass panel that becomes transparent when tapped, enabling users to see inside without opening the door and letting cold air escape.

Highlight Features:
Door-in-Door: A small hatch allows access to often used items like milk or dressings without opening the primary cavity.UVnano Technology: The water dispenser nozzle is instantly cleaned up with UV light every hour to remove 99.9% of germs.Linear Inverter Compressor: Known for being exceptionally peaceful and durable, typically featuring a 10-year guarantee.3. Improvements in air flow technology suggest that manual defrosting is a distant memory. Overall No Frost systems circulate cold air to prevent ice build-up on the walls and on food product packaging, making sure the appliance runs efficiently.
Trip Mode
This feature allows the fridge section to be switched off or set to a higher temperature (around 15 ° C) while the freezer remains running. It is a vital energy-saving tool for households that take a trip regularly.
Smart Connectivity
Numerous premium models from Samsung (SmartThings) and LG (ThinQ) now connect to home Wi-Fi. This permits users to adjust temperature levels through an app, get alerts if the door is left open, or run diagnostics if a fault occurs.

Ensure there are no walls or cabinets immediately surrounding that might obstruct the door swing.Frequently Asked Questions (FAQ)How long do American fridge freezers last?
On average, a high-quality American fridge freezer lasts in between 10 and 15 years. Selecting a design with a digital inverter compressor can extend this life-span, as these motors experience less wear and tear.
Can I fit an American fridge freezer in a small kitchen area?
While they are typically 90cm large, some brand names now use "Slim" American models that are approximately 83cm broad. However, the depth (often 70cm+) stays the biggest challenge for smaller sized UK kitchens.
Do I need to alter the water filter?
Yes, if the design is plumbed. A lot of manufacturers advise changing the internal or external carbon filter every six months to guarantee water quality and prevent scale build-up in the ice maker.
Are they very expensive to run?
Due to their size, they consume more electrical power than a standard unit. However, contemporary "E" rated designs are considerably more affordable to run than older "A+" models from a decade ago. Anticipate to pay between ₤ 80 and ₤ 150 each year in electrical energy, depending on use and local rates.
